Guidance Regarding Plant-Based Solutions

The following recommendations provide insight into the responsible and informed use of products featuring botanical ingredients.

Tip 1: Prioritize Source Transparency: Thoroughly examine the origin and processing methods of botanical ingredients. Opt for reputable suppliers committed to sustainable and ethical sourcing practices. This ensures both product integrity and environmental responsibility.

Tip 2: Consult with Qualified Professionals: Before integrating new plant-based formulations into a wellness regimen, seek counsel from a healthcare provider or qualified herbalist. This is especially crucial for individuals with pre-existing medical conditions or those currently taking prescription medications.

Tip 3: Adhere to Dosage Recommendations: Strictly follow the manufacturer’s instructions regarding dosage and administration. Deviating from recommended guidelines can lead to unintended consequences or reduced efficacy.

Tip 4: Monitor for Adverse Reactions: Pay close attention to the body’s response when introducing new botanical preparations. Discontinue use and consult a healthcare professional if any adverse reactions, such as skin irritation or digestive upset, occur.

Tip 5: Research Potential Interactions: Investigate potential interactions between plant-based components and conventional medications. Certain botanical compounds may affect the absorption, metabolism, or excretion of pharmaceuticals.

Tip 6: Maintain Realistic Expectations: Recognize that the effects of plant-based remedies may vary depending on individual physiology and lifestyle factors. While they can be beneficial, they are not always a substitute for conventional medical treatment.

1. Botanical Composition

1. Botanical Composition, Herbals

The efficacy of preparations depends directly on its botanical composition. The selection of specific plant species dictates the presence and concentration of bioactive compounds, thereby influencing the product’s purported effects. For example, a formula intended to promote relaxation might incorporate valerian root, known for its sedative properties, while one designed to support cognitive function could feature ginkgo biloba, associated with improved memory and circulation.

The interaction between different plant constituents within such solutions also plays a crucial role. Synergistic effects, where the combined impact of multiple compounds exceeds the sum of their individual contributions, are often sought after in traditional formulations. Understanding the individual properties and potential interactions of each botanical component is essential for developing effective and safe products. Batch-to-batch consistency in the botanical composition is also vital for guaranteeing predictable and reliable results.

Ultimately, meticulous attention to botanical composition is paramount. Variations in species, cultivation methods, harvesting techniques, and processing procedures can all impact the final product’s quality and efficacy. The understanding of these factors is thus necessary to create reliable preparations that provide consistent benefits aligned with their intended purpose.

3. Extraction Methods

3. Extraction Methods, Herbals

The effectiveness of botanical preparations is intrinsically linked to the extraction methods employed to isolate the desired compounds. The chosen extraction technique dictates the yield, purity, and overall profile of the final product. For instance, steam distillation, a common method for volatile oils, efficiently separates aromatic compounds from plant material. However, it may not be suitable for extracting heat-sensitive or non-volatile components. Similarly, solvent extraction, using agents such as ethanol or water, can recover a broader range of compounds, but the choice of solvent impacts the selectivity and potential for residual contaminants. The selection of an appropriate extraction method has a direct causal effect on the therapeutic potential and safety profile of the derived material.

The application of supercritical fluid extraction (SFE), using carbon dioxide as a solvent, exemplifies a more advanced approach. SFE offers the advantage of operating at relatively low temperatures, preserving heat-labile compounds, and leaving minimal solvent residue. This method is particularly relevant when seeking to isolate delicate or sensitive compounds. Conversely, traditional methods like maceration or percolation, involving soaking plant material in a solvent over extended periods, remain valuable for cost-effective extraction of certain compounds at a smaller scale. Real-world examples showcase the importance of appropriate extraction methods for botanical preparations; For example, if a company is manufacturing a product targeting a water-soluble compound, they would need to use a water-based extraction instead of a steam distillation to obtain this compound. This process illustrates the practical significance of matching extraction methods to the target compounds and desired product characteristics. The failure to do so compromises the value of the preparation.

5. Quality Standards

5. Quality Standards, Herbals

Stringent benchmarks form the backbone of responsible preparation and distribution. The causal relationship between adherence to quality standards and product efficacy cannot be overstated. Without rigorous controls, the potential benefits derived from botanical ingredients can be compromised, and consumer safety jeopardized. Real-life examples of contaminated or adulterated herbal products underscore the critical need for comprehensive quality assurance measures. Poor agricultural practices, improper handling, and inadequate testing can introduce toxins, allergens, or even synthetic compounds, negating intended therapeutic effects and posing significant health risks.

The practical significance of robust quality standards extends beyond mere regulatory compliance. It encompasses the entire supply chain, from cultivation and harvesting to processing, packaging, and distribution. Implementing Good Agricultural and Collection Practices (GACP) ensures the consistent quality and purity of raw materials. Employing Good Manufacturing Practices (GMP) guarantees adherence to established protocols throughout the manufacturing process, minimizing the risk of contamination or degradation. Analytical testing, including chromatography and spectroscopy, confirms the identity, potency, and purity of the final product.

In summary, quality standards are not merely procedural formalities but fundamental requirements for delivering safe and effective products. Challenges in ensuring quality include the complexity of botanical matrices, the variability of natural ingredients, and the potential for intentional adulteration. However, a commitment to rigorous quality control is essential for maintaining consumer trust and advancing the responsible use of plant-derived remedies.

Frequently Asked Questions Regarding Botanical Preparations

The following section addresses common inquiries related to formulations derived from plant-based ingredients. The information provided is intended for educational purposes and should not be construed as medical advice.

Question 1: What constitutes a botanical preparation?

It encompasses formulations derived from plants or plant parts, traditionally used to promote health and well-being. These preparations may include extracts, tinctures, teas, capsules, or topical applications.

Question 2: How are these products regulated?

Regulatory oversight varies by region. In some jurisdictions, these items are classified as dietary supplements and are subject to specific manufacturing and labeling requirements. It is essential to verify compliance with local regulations before using or recommending these products.

Question 3: What potential risks are associated with the use of botanical preparations?

Potential risks may include allergic reactions, interactions with medications, and contamination with heavy metals or pesticides. Pregnant or breastfeeding individuals, as well as those with pre-existing medical conditions, should exercise caution and consult with a healthcare professional before use.

Question 4: How can the quality of the plant-based formulation be ensured?

Quality can be assessed by examining the manufacturer’s certifications, sourcing practices, and testing procedures. Look for products that have been independently tested by a third-party laboratory for purity and potency. Choosing reputable brands with transparent manufacturing processes is advisable.

Question 5: How does one determine the appropriate dosage of a product with plant-based ingredients?

Dosage recommendations vary depending on the specific ingredient, the intended use, and individual factors. Adhering to the manufacturer’s instructions and consulting with a qualified healthcare practitioner is crucial for determining a safe and effective dosage.

Question 6: Can plant-derived ingredient preparations replace conventional medical treatments?

These preparations are not intended to replace conventional medical treatments. They may be used as complementary therapies, but it is essential to maintain communication with a healthcare provider and adhere to prescribed treatment plans.
